CDL-A truck drivers looking for steady account structure and better route planning can expect no-touch dry van freight, consistent freight availability, and weekly home time while running throughout the lower 48. This dedicated account offers stability with weekly home time and an average haul length of over 400 miles. Drivers can expect to earn between $1,500 to $1,600 per week with direct deposit and steady freight opportunities throughout the year. The freight is 100% no-touch dry van, with 50-60% drop and hook and 40-50% live unload. Drivers may park at approved terminals or take their truck home, though paid parking is not reimbursed. Dispatch support is available 24 hours a day. The equipment consists of 2021 or newer Freightliner Cascadias or Kenworths, equipped with 1200 to 1500-watt inverters. Drivers can use the Love's, Pilot, and Flying J fuel network. A three-day paid orientation program is provided, with $100 per day orientation pay, including hotel accommodations, transportation, and meals. Drivers are assigned equipment and begin dispatch after orientation. Reimbursement or coverage for a new physical may be provided if a driver's medical card has expired prior to orientation.
